Counter Rocket, Artillery, and Mortar battery performs a calibration test fire
Combined Joint Task Force - Operation Inherent Resolve
Nov. 13, 2016 | 2:17
U.S. Army soldiers from 5th Battalion, 5th Air Defense Artillery Regiment, conduct a preliminary armament calibration test fire with a Counter Rocket, Artillery, and Mortar, at Al Asad Air Base, Iraq, Nov. 14, 2016. The C-RAM provides protection for coalition partners that have committed themselves to the goals of eliminating the threat posed by ISIL and have contributed in various capacities to the effort to combat ISIL in Iraq, the region and beyond. (U.S. Army video by Sgt. Neil Stanfield)
